Introduction
To ensure a seamless gaming experience, optimizing your games for performance is crucial. In this article, we share valuable tips for smooth gameplay across PC, Android, and iOS.
1. Adjust In-Game Settings
Every game comes with adjustable settings. Lowering graphics quality, reducing resolution, and turning off V-Sync can enhance performance, especially on lower-end devices.
2. Keep Your Device Updated
Regular updates for your gaming device ensure you have the latest features and optimizations. Keep your operating system and graphics drivers up to date for the best performance.
3. Manage Background Applications
Close unnecessary background applications to free up resources. This action can lead to smoother gameplay and quicker load times.
4. Optimize Network Settings
For online games, optimizing your network connection is vital. Use wired connections when possible, and ensure your internet speed is adequate for gaming.
5. Use Game Mode Features
Many devices now come with built-in game mode features. Enable this mode to prioritize resources for gaming, reducing lag and improving performance.
6. Clean Up Your Device
Regularly cleaning your device from unnecessary files and applications can improve storage and performance. Ensure you have enough free space for optimal functioning.
7. Monitor Your Hardware Temperatures
Excessive heat can throttle performance. Use cooling pads for laptops or ensure adequate ventilation for desktops to maintain optimal hardware temperatures.
8. Utilize Game Boosting Software
Consider using game boosting software that can optimize your system settings for gaming. These tools can help enhance your overall gaming experience.
